diff options
Diffstat (limited to 'g10')
-rw-r--r-- | g10/decrypt.c | 10 | ||||
-rw-r--r-- | g10/server.c | 11 |
2 files changed, 2 insertions, 19 deletions
diff --git a/g10/decrypt.c b/g10/decrypt.c index e000ac478..64ba0b7f1 100644 --- a/g10/decrypt.c +++ b/g10/decrypt.c @@ -114,7 +114,6 @@ decrypt_message_fd (ctrl_t ctrl, gnupg_fd_t input_fd, IOBUF fp; armor_filter_context_t *afx = NULL; progress_filter_context_t *pfx; - es_syshd_t syshd; if (opt.outfp) return gpg_error (GPG_ERR_BUG); @@ -140,14 +139,7 @@ decrypt_message_fd (ctrl_t ctrl, gnupg_fd_t input_fd, return err; } -#ifdef HAVE_W32_SYSTEM - syshd.type = ES_SYSHD_HANDLE; - syshd.u.handle = output_fd; -#else - syshd.type = ES_SYSHD_FD; - syshd.u.fd = output_fd; -#endif - opt.outfp = es_sysopen_nc (&syshd, "w"); + opt.outfp = open_stream_nc (output_fd, "w"); if (!opt.outfp) { char xname[64]; diff --git a/g10/server.c b/g10/server.c index 8ddfbba8e..24e525e7f 100644 --- a/g10/server.c +++ b/g10/server.c @@ -388,16 +388,7 @@ cmd_verify (assuan_context_t ctx, char *line) if (out_fd != GNUPG_INVALID_FD) { - es_syshd_t syshd; - -#ifdef HAVE_W32_SYSTEM - syshd.type = ES_SYSHD_HANDLE; - syshd.u.handle = out_fd; -#else - syshd.type = ES_SYSHD_FD; - syshd.u.fd = out_fd; -#endif - out_fp = es_sysopen_nc (&syshd, "w"); + out_fp = open_stream_nc (fd, "w"); if (!out_fp) return set_error (gpg_err_code_from_syserror (), "fdopen() failed"); } |